Woo Casino Australia: Verify Licensing and Responsible Play Tools

Before depositing any money, confirm that the casino provides clear information on licensing, game providers, and responsible gambling standards. Look for features such as deposit limits, time reminders, and self-exclusion options, because these controls can prevent small mistakes from becoming expensive patterns. A credible casino should also explain how player protection works in plain language, not only in marketing terms.

Practical advice is to test the support system before you need it in a hurry. Send a short question—about withdrawal timelines or bonus conditions—and record how fast the response arrives. If answers are consistently vague, you may prefer to delay account funding or choose another operator with more transparent processes.

Second-Deposit Planning for Australians: Budget, Limits, and Session Rules

Many losses come from poor session design rather than bad luck, so set boundaries before you log in. Decide on a fixed budget per session, a maximum time window, and a stop rule such as “no re-deposit after a defined loss.” Even a modest structure helps you avoid chasing outcomes after a streak of volatility.

If the casino offers spending tools, configure them immediately after sign-up. For example, choose realistic limits that match your typical weekly activity rather than the amount you might fantasize about winning. Keep in mind that game RTP varies by title and that volatility can be high even when odds are fair, so budgeting remains essential.

Withdrawal Readiness and Bonus Condition Checks

Winning is only part of the equation; the withdrawal process matters just as much. Before chasing bonuses, read withdrawal eligibility criteria, wagering requirements, and any restrictions by game type. Many issues arise when players assume that promotional credits behave like cash—so confirm how funds convert or how wagering is counted.

To prepare for timely cash-outs, keep account details consistent: use the same name, correct address where required, and ensure your payment method matches your profile. If identity checks are requested, respond promptly and keep copies of requested documents. Finally, plan withdrawals in stages—such as requesting a partial payout after reaching a target—so you are not forced to wait while funds remain tied up.
